Études Platoniciennes is a peer-reviewed spanish-language open-access journal published by Société d’Études Platoniciennes in France, operating under an open-access model since 2004. The journal covers Philosophy (General).

Authors publish in Études Platoniciennes without paying any article processing charge (APC) — making it a fully diamond/platinum open-access venue, supported entirely by its publisher or sponsor. Articles are released under the CC BY-NC-ND license (see other journals using this license).

To date, Études Platoniciennes has published 422 articles. Articles are minted with DOIs through the prefix 10.4000.
